Abstract
The rivers Poladauri, Kazretula, Mashavera and Khrami were selected as the study subjects, since they are the main water arteries of Eastern Georgia, particularly Kvemo Kartli, and are under a certain anthropogenic impact. The paper summarizes the results of several years (2015-2020) environmental assessments of these rivers. Hydrochemical parameters (forms of biogenic elements, heavy metals, basic ions) and physicalchemical parameters (pH, electrical conductivity, salinity, °t, dissolved oxygen-DO) were determined in the analytical samples. Based on the obtained results, the ecological condition of the rivers was assessed. Using the proposed equation and integral chemical parameters (taking into account the Water Framework Directive -2000/60/EC), the pollution rate of the rivers and the water quality classification of each river were determined. All types of hydrochemical and physical-chemical analysis were performed using modern methods that meet and comply with European standards. It should be noted that of the rivers studied, the Khrami River is a transboundary river, which significantly increases the urgency of the work.
